Why does my floor feel dry but your meter says it's still wet?
Surface dryness is deceptive. The IICRC S500 standard requires drying to the psychrometric equilibrium of the structure. In Battlefield Village, that's approximately 40 Grains Per Pound (GPP) of moisture vapor at 70°F. Our meters measure vapor pressure deep within materials. 'Dry to the touch' often masks trapped moisture that will migrate, causing secondary damage and mold.

What's the difference between 'Clean' and 'Black' water in an insurance claim?
Category 1 ('Clean') water is from a sanitary source. Your incident involves Category 2 ('Grey') water, which contains significant contamination and requires antimicrobial application. Category 3 ('Black') water is grossly contaminated (e.g., sewage).
